Description

Magnolia Romuald ® is a small deciduous tree which typically reaches an approx height of 4m and spread of 3m. It has rich green, glossy leaves which stand out against its simple-greyish brown bark. Before its leaves emerge, magnolia romuald produces large, fragrant flowers in spring which are pinkish-white. They are followed by cone-like fruits.

Aftercare Advice

Magnolia require a good watering regime for a couple of years whilst they establish. Water well and regularly through spring and summer, increasing in hot or dry weather. If planting in autumn, you may only need to water a little. It is advisable to keep the area free of competing weeds and grass during this period.

Magnolia trees and shrubs can be pruned into shape by removing branches that are growing in an awkward position, as well as any that are damaged. They should not be heavily pruned as this can send them into shock. If pruning to limit the overall size, stagger your pruning over a few years to alleviate the stress on your tree. Pruning for Magnolia should be carried out in mid-summer to early autumn. Avoid pruning in late winter to early spring.
